How hiring a sleep coach can change your life

Updated: Apr 15, 2022

When we hear the word “Sleep Training”, we instantly think of “crying it out”, at least that’s what I thought it was before I ended up researching sleep guiding options for my own daughter. I ended up finding a very good sleep program online, and instantly became fascinated in the process. It worked, and it didn’t involve a ton of crying!... Imagine that! It really changed my life, and my perspective on sleep training. I have since become a certified Pediatric sleep consultant, and am so excited to share everything I know with you!



When choosing the right person to guide you with your child’s sleep you want to look for someone who is very passionate and kind. Someone who shows empathy, trust, and empowerment while being able to coach and advise techniques, to help you reach your sleep goals. One thing I really express to my clients is this is a judgment free environment. It is so important to be slow to speak and quick to listen. When a parent is seeking sleep advice, we know that they are emotionally, and physically drained, and are in need of genuine support from someone they can trust.

The role of a sleep coach is to maintain healthy positive relationships for years to come, while providing strategies and care plans to help clients reach their goals. Children may struggle with sleep from ages 0-4 years of age, and there are many factors that can contribute to sleep disruptions. This information is critical when creating healthy routines and foundations for your child. The right amount of sleep is extremely important for healthy child development, and for parents to provide the best care possible, without feeling exausted.

I really like to switch out the word “training” and replace it with coaching and guiding. I am here to provide you with all of the information you need to successfully guide your child to restful 12 hour nights. This can be done in many different ways. Every child is unique, and every parent has different goals for their child, which is why it is so important to have a plan that is customized to your family's needs individually. There are a variety of methods we can use to coach your child through daytime and nighttime sleep. Based on the personality of your child, and the parent philosophy, we can implement gentle methods with less crying, or we can lean towards timed crying options. I cannot promise a tear-free experience, but I am able to implement compassionate techniques to help reach your goals while remaining within your comfort level as a parent.
